#4bc0c0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4bc0c0 is composed of 29.4% red, 75.3%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 180 degrees, a saturation of 48.1% and a lightness of 52.4%. #4bc0c0 color hex could be obtained by blending #96ffff with #008181. Closest websafe color is: #33cccc.

#4bc0c0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4bc0c0 has RGB values of R:75, G:192, B:192 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0, Y:0,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 4964544.

Shades and Tints of #4bc0c0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030909 is the darkest color, while #f9fdfd is the lightest one.
